One in police net for possessing heroin in city

SHILLONG, May 26: Traffic personnel from Madanrting Police Station apprehended one person, identified as Nimu Chyrmang of Lad Rymbai, on Monday after heroin was found in his possession during a two-wheeler check at Saw Lad Junction.
According to police, a total of 1.95 grams of heroin was recovered from 109 vials.
East Khasi Hills Superintendent of Police, Vivek Syiem, stated that Chyrmang was stopped by traffic officers for riding a scooty (ML 05 Y 7653) without wearing a helmet. During the stop, he attempted to flee and threw a plastic bag from his jacket but was quickly apprehended.
Upon inspecting the plastic packet, officers discovered 109 small vials containing suspected heroin.
Following the discovery, the Anti-Narcotics Task Force (ANTF) of East Khasi Hills was called in for further action.
A case has been registered under the NDPS Act at Madanrting Police Station (Case No. 82(05)2025) under Sections 21(a)/27(a).
